The color is truly beautiful. I bought this cream blush because powder blushers with puffs are too much of a hassle to maintain. I also purchased raspberry and peach shades, but I use this one the most. When you gently apply it, you get a soft lavender, plump-looking cheek. True to Etude's color cosmetics, the pigmentation is excellent. It's perfect for a natural makeup look. It finishes somewhat matte, but if you want to increase its longevity, setting powder is a must. The staying power is not great. While my cheeks were a soft lavender in the morning, if you don't set it with powder or something similar, it turns into a dull color by evening. It lifts terribly along with any flaky skin makeup. You absolutely need to set it. Also, being a cream type, it inevitably collects dust. This needs to be managed regularly. Lastly, the lid opens too easily as it doesn't have a strong seal. Warm it up slightly on your fingertips or the back of your hand before applying to the cheeks to avoid patchiness.
